HTML5 SVG-Vollbild-Hintergrundbildumschaltung
代碼片段:
Funktion RemoveThenAddClasses(domEl, RemoveClass, AddClass) {
? if (Array.isArray(domEl)) {
? ? domEl.forEach(function (itemEl) {
? ? ? itemEl.classList.remove(removeClass);
? ? ? itemEl.classList.add(addClass);
? ? });
? } sonst {
? ? domEl.classList.remove(removeClass);
? ? domEl.classList.add(addClass);
? }
}
Alle Ressourcen auf dieser Website werden von Internetnutzern bereitgestellt oder von gro?en Download-Sites nachgedruckt. Bitte überprüfen Sie selbst die Integrit?t der Software! Alle Ressourcen auf dieser Website dienen nur als Referenz zum Lernen. Bitte nutzen Sie diese nicht für kommerzielle Zwecke. Andernfalls sind Sie für alle Folgen verantwortlich! Wenn ein Versto? vorliegt, kontaktieren Sie uns bitte, um ihn zu l?schen. Kontaktinformationen: admin@php.cn
Verwandter Artikel

05 Jul 2025
Die Methode zur Verwendung von HTML5 -Vollbild -API zur Erzielung der Vollbildmodelle des Webseiteninhalts lautet wie folgt: 1. Rufen Sie die Methode für anforderungswufscreen () des Elements auf, um den Vollbildmodus einzugeben. Sie muss jedoch durch Benutzerinteraktion ausgel?st werden. 2. Verwenden Sie das Dokument. FullscreenElement, um festzustellen, ob es sich derzeit in Vollbildstaat befindet. 3. Rufen Sie document.exitfulScreen () auf, um den Vollbild zu beenden; 4.. Es ist eine Methode, die mit Pr?fixen für alte Browser verkapselt werden kann. 5. H?ren Sie sich die ?nderung der Vollbildmeldung in Reaktion auf ?nderungen des Vollbildungszustands an. Das Beherrschen dieser wichtigen Punkte kann eine Vollbild-Steuerfunktion erzielen.

06 Jul 2025
Um die HTML5 -Vollbildfunktion implementieren zu k?nnen, wird die Methode RequestFullrecreen () haupts?chlich verwendet, und die Einschr?nkungen der Browser -Kompatibilit?t und der Benutzerinteraktionsbeschr?nkungen werden beachtet. 1. Verwenden Sie Element.RequestfulScreen (), um Vollbildmaterial auszul?sen, das durch Benutzeroperationen (z. B. Klicks) ausgel?st werden muss. 2. Verwenden Sie document.fullScreenElement, um festzustellen, ob der aktuelle Vollbildmodus der Vollbildmodus ist, und verwenden Sie document.exitfullscreen (), um den Vollbildschirm zu beenden. 3. Fügen Sie das Browser -Pr?fix (wie Webkit, MOZ) hinzu, um die Kompatibilit?t zu verbessern. 4. H?ren Sie sich das Ereignis für den Vollbildungswechsel an und aktualisieren Sie den UI-Status mit der Pseudoklasse der Vollbildmodelle.

30 Apr 2025
SVG und Canvas sind HTML5 -Elemente für Webgrafiken. SVG, der vektorbasiert ist, ist in Skalierbarkeit und Interaktivit?t, w?hrend Leinwand, Pixel-basiert, für leistungsintensive Anwendungen wie Games besser ist.

14 Mar 2025
In dem Artikel werden Methoden zur Integration von SVG in HTML5 er?rtert, die Vorteile der Verwendung von SVG im Webdesign, zum Manipulieren von SVG mit JavaScript und Tools zum Erstellen und Bearbeiten von SVG -Dateien.

10 Jul 2025
Fügen Sie dem HTML-K?rper zun?chst ein Video-Tag hinzu, um einen Vollbild-Video-Hintergrund auf einer Webseite hinzuzufügen und Autoplay-, Stummel- und Schleifenattribute festzulegen. Stellen Sie dann die Position ein: Behoben, Breite und H?he auf 100%, Objekt-Fit: Deckel und Z-Index: -1 bis CSS, um eine Abdeckung der Vollbildschirme zu erzielen. Fügen Sie dann die Position hinzu: relativ und h?her Z-Index zum Seiteninhalt, um sicherzustellen, dass sie im Video angezeigt werden. Achten Sie gleichzeitig auf die Kompatibilit?t, bieten Sie die Unterstützung von Webm -Format und verwenden Sie ged?mpft, um die Einschr?nkungen der automatischen Wiedergabe von Mobilger?ten zu l?sen. Schlie?lich optimieren Sie die Videoleistung, die Gr??e der Datei komprimieren oder verwenden Sie die Version mit niedriger Aufl?sung.

12 Jul 2025
Ja, HTML5 unterstützt die direkte Einbettung von SVG -Grafiken. Die spezifische Methode besteht darin, den SVG-Code direkt in die Tags in der HTML-Datei einzufügen, so dass der Inhalt in sich geschlossen und einfach zu verwalten ist, kleine Symbole oder Grafiken zu verwalten. Da SVG auf XML basiert, kann es au?erdem mit CSS und JavaScript unterbrochen und unterwegs sein. Wenn das SVG jedoch gro? ist oder über Seiten wiederverwendet werden muss, wird empfohlen, externe Referenzmethoden zu verwenden, um HTML -Aufbl?hschaften zu vermeiden und die Cache -Effizienz zu verbessern.

15 Jul 2025
Es gibt drei M?glichkeiten, HTML5 in SVG einzubetten: Inline SVG, IMG -Tag -Referenzen und CSS -Links. Inline SVG erm?glicht Stil- und Interaktionskontrolle, geeignet für kleine Symbole oder dynamische Grafiken. IMG -Tags sind einfacher, aber die Interaktion einschr?nken und für unabh?ngige Abbildungen geeignet. CSS -Hintergründe eignen sich für Layoutelemente, jedoch nicht für dynamische Inhalte. SVG kann CSS oder JavaScript für Stildesign- und Animationseffekte verwenden und müssen Aria-Attribute hinzufügen, um die Zug?nglichkeit zu verbessern, wie z. B. Rollen = "IMG" und ARIA-Label. Verwenden Sie bei der Optimierung SVGO, um redundante Daten zu bereinigen, die Schriftarten zu vermeiden und sicherzustellen, dass das Ansichtbox -Attribut für reaktionsschnelle Skalierung korrekt ist. Das Beherrschen dieser Techniken kann dazu beitragen, flexibel und sch?n zu kreieren

11 Jul 2025
Zum Einbetten und Stil inline SVG in HTML5 einfügen, fügen Sie zuerst den gültigen SVG -Code direkt in das HTML -Dokument ein. Die Schritte sind wie folgt: 1. Legen Sie die vollst?ndigen Tags in den entsprechenden Ort des HTML ein, um sicherzustellen, dass die XML korrekt formatiert ist und die erforderlichen Namespace -Deklarationen enth?lt; 2. Verwenden Sie CSS, um die SVG -Elemente über Klassennamen, ID oder Tag -Selektor zu stylen. Achten Sie darauf, das Anzeigeattribut festzulegen, um das Layout zu optimieren. 3. Um reaktionsschnelles Design zu erreichen, verwenden Sie das Ansichtbox -Attribut und vermeiden Sie feste Gr??en und fügen Sie ARIA -Attribute hinzu, um die Zug?nglichkeit zu verbessern. Dies verbessert nicht nur die Leistung, sondern verbessert auch visuelle Effekte und interaktive Erfahrungen.

09 Jul 2025
SVG Sprite -Karten reduzieren die Anzahl der HTTP -Anforderungen und verbessern die Seitenladegeschwindigkeit durch die Integration mehrerer Symbole in eine Datei. 1. 2. Erstellungsmethoden umfassen manuelle Zusammenführungen oder automatische Verarbeitung mit Webpack, Gulp und anderen Tools. 3. Wenn Sie es verwenden, beziehen Sie sich bei den entsprechenden Symbolen über Tags. Stellen Sie sicher, dass der Pfad korrekt ist und die ID korrekt ist und der Stil über CSS gesteuert werden kann. 4. H?ufige Probleme umfassen Pfadfehler, ID -Rechtschreibfehler, fehlende Ansicht oder Cache -Probleme, die durch überprüfen von Netzwerkanforderungen, Strukturaufl?sung und Aktualisierungsdateinamen gel?st werden k?nnen.


Hei?e Werkzeuge

HTML5-Canvas-Herzflattern-Animations-Spezialeffekte
Der HTML5 Canvas-Spezialeffekt ?Herzflattern-Animation“ ist eine generierte Animation, die direkt mit einem Browser ge?ffnet werden kann, um ein Herz zu sehen.

Quellcode des H5-Panda-Bounce-Spiels
HTML5 Mobile Panda ist auch ein verrückter Spielquellcode. Spielbeschreibung: Halten Sie den Bildschirm gedrückt, um die St?rke der Panda-Feder anzupassen und zur Steins?ule zu springen. Das Spiel endet, wenn Sie in den Fluss fallen.

HTML5-Valentinstag-Box-Animations-Spezialeffekte
Zeichnen Sie basierend auf SVG Animationen zum ?ffnen von Liebesbox-Geschenken am Valentinstag und Spezialeffekte für Liebesbox-Animationen.

Quellcode des H5 3D Rolling Ball-Spiels
HTML5 cooler 3D-Ball-Rolling-Handyspielcode herunterladen. Spieleinführung: Ein farbiger Ball rollt und die aktuelle Bahn des farbigen Balls wird durch Ziehen mit der Maus oder dem Touchscreen des Mobiltelefons gesteuert. Dies ist ein einfacher und leicht zu bedienender Quellcode für Mobilspiele.
